    Dear Michael Navarro,


    We appreciate the fact that you chose PayPal to send and receive payments for your transactions.
    A recent review of your account indicates that you may be in violation of PayPal’s Acceptable Use Policy regarding your receipt of payments for participation in fantasy football leagues.

    Please refer to:
    - Transactions: REDACTED NUMBERS



    Under the Acceptable Use Policy, PayPal may not be used to send or receive payments for activities that involve gambling and/or gaming activities, including but not limited to sports betting. Although participation in Fantasy Football Leagues is a widespread practice, the use of PayPal to facilitate these payments is prohibited. We recognize that you may not have been aware that Fantasy Football Leagues are considered sports betting under the PayPal Acceptable Use Policy.



    If you wish to use PayPal for Fantasy Football Leagues you must:

    - have a website (please provide URL)

    - block prohibited jurisdictions from signing up

    - place a disclaimer on the website designating prohibited jurisdictions
